Nabors Industries owns and operates one of the world's largest land-based drilling rig fleet and is a provider of offshore drilling rigs in the United States and multiple international markets. Nabors also provides directional drilling services, performance tools, and innovative technologies for its own rig fleet and those of third parties. Leveraging our advanced drilling automation capabilities, Nabors' highly skilled workforce continues to set new standards for operational excellence and transform our industry.

JOB RESPONSIBILITIES
The ROC DD is responsible for remote steering/drilling on their assigned rigs. When not steering/drilling on their assigned rigs they will be responsible for monitoring other wells operations. They will be responsible for early detection of drilling hazards and performing the appropriate warning procedures to prevent failures and optimize performance. Additional to this, the RWPS collects drilling data and sorts out the information for the optimization process. The position will work closely with the Drilling Optimization Engineers, Well Engineers, Drilling Engineers, Coordinators and field operations to gain knowledge of well conditions and share information and report daily activities. The RWPS will work a 12 hour tour for any day of their rotation.
